Here's how you can win a Lego Marcelo Bielsa complete with 'Spygate' binoculars

Special Lego figurines of Yorkshire sporting heroes have been unveiled at the White Rose Shopping Centre - and we're giving them away with copies of the newspaper.

The Yorkshire sporting heroes Lego figurines - Marco Bielsa, the Brownlee brothers, Hannah Cockroft and Nicola Adams.

The tiny figures were made for the shopping centre's Yorkshire Day celebrations on Thursday, August 1.

Some of Yorkshire's greatest sporting names have been immortalised in Lego, include Leeds United manager Marcelo Bielsa, complete with ‘Spygate’ binoculars and sat on his trademark blue bucket.

Other famous figures include double gold medallist Nicola Adams OBE, world record-holding Paralympian Hannah Cockroft MBE and decorated triathletes the Brownlee brothers.

The mini figures are made of genuine Lego parts and will be on display at the White Rose for a limited time.

The sporting heroes will join fourteen giant animal sculptures made of Lego which are at the shopping centre as part of a worldwide exhibition.
